Cleaning uPVC windows
Cleaning uPVC windows repairs to upvc windows is simple, but it is essential to make sure you are using the correct tools and materials. By doing this you can stop the accumulation of moisture and dust which can damage your uPVC windows.
First clean your uPVC windows. This can be accomplished using brushes or a soft clean cloth that's been submerged in a bucket of soapy warm water.
After you have removed the debris, you are able to clean the frame. When cleaning uPVC, it's recommended to stay clear of chemicals, liquids, and abrasive cleaners. This is due to the fact that they can cause irreparable damage. Instead, opt for an anti-abrasive cleaner diluted in water.
You can also clean your uPVC window sills. This requires expert assistance. You should also avoid scratching your uPVC. Use a brush with an easy nozzle.
If your uPVC is stained it is recommended you apply a uPVC based spray paint. Spray paints are available in a variety of colors, and can give a high-quality finish. They're a great option when you're looking to revitalize your uPVC windows.
You are also able to find a reliable uPVC solvent cleaning product at your local hardware shop. Diluted uPVC cleaners that contain water are the most secure. Be careful not to accidentally scratch your glass using the cleaner.
Once you're done cleaning, you'll have to dry the window with a non-abrasive cloth. After that, you can polish the glass with a microfiber cloth.
It is recommended that you get your uPVC window frames cleaned at least once a calendar year if you wish to keep them in good working order. You may also need to clean them more often if they are near trees.
Keeping your uPVC windows and doors in good condition will assist to increase your home's value. It can help reduce the need to spend money on repairs by making sure they are clean and well maintained. Maintaining your uPVC windows clean can help to protect your home from moisture and mould.

Longevity of uPVC windows
The lifespan of uPVC windows can range from 20 to 35 years depending on the quality of the product. However, the average life span of uPVC windows varies between 20 and 25 years. Proper maintenance can extend the lifespan of UPVC windows.
The life expectancy of UPVC windows can be affected by the quality of the raw materials employed. Poor quality raw materials could decrease the lifespan of a uPVC window to as short as five years. To prevent this, make sure you check the color of the product. If the product has low pigmentation, it could indicate that there is a deficiency of UV-resistant ingredients in the formula.
Incorrect installation can also reduce the lifespan of uPVC products. If the installation is not done correctly, an UPVC product might not be watertight, and could also be exposed to corrosion.
uPVC is known to withstand harsh weather conditions. However, it's not as durable as aluminum. It is susceptible to damage in the event of excessive heat present or it is exposed to excessive humidity.
A UPVC window, like any other kind of window will need to be replaced in the near future. Choose a reputable company for when you decide to purchase a uPVC windows. This will guarantee you a high-quality product.
Condensation is another factor that can impact the life expectancy of an UPVC window. Condensation can be prevented by thermal pumping, however it is not always possible. If condensation is present, it means that there is an issue. Therefore, it is essential to regularly clean your windows.
Additionally, the location of your house can affect the lifespan of your uPVC windows. The coastal areas are more prone to acidic saltwater. Although acidic saltwater might not have a noticeable impact on the longevity of a uPVC window, it does cause some damage to the steel structure.
No matter if you are in a coastal zone or not, quality of your UPVC windows will determine their lifespan. The best uPVC windows make use of pure virgin vinyl resin and are designed to avoid cracking.
UPVC windows have many advantages over wooden windows. They are also economical. They are also environmentally friendly and are recyclable after they've been installed.
